Ray Dalio Warns Debt Buyback Signals Debt Crisis, Recommends Gold and Bitcoin

Ray Dalio said the Treasury debt buyback announcement signals a coming debt crisis, recommending gold and bitcoin as hedges against U.S. fiscal stress, lifting haven demand.
